7.1 Absolute Maximum Ratings
over operating free-air temperature range (unless otherwise noted)(2)(1)(3).
|
MIN |
MAX |
UNIT |
| Supply voltage – VDDn (1.8 V) |
–0.3 |
2.5 |
V |
| Supply voltage – VDDIO |
–0.3 |
4 |
V |
| LVCMOS I/O voltage |
–0.3 |
VDDIO + 0.3 |
V |
| Receiver input voltage |
–0.3 |
VDD + 0.3 |
V |
| Driver output voltage |
–0.3 |
VDD + 0.3 |
V |
| Junction temperature |
|
150 |
°C |
| 48L RHS package |
Maximum power dissipation capacity at 25°C |
|
215 |
mW |
| Derate above 25°C |
|
1/θJA |
mW/°C |
| 60L NKB package |
Maximum power dissipation capacity at 25°C |
|
470 |
mW |
| Derate above 25°C |
|
1/θJA |
mW/°C |
| Storage temperature |
–65 |
150 |
°C |
(1) If Military/Aerospace specified devices are required, please contact the Texas Instruments Sales Office or Distributors for availability and specifications.
(2) Stresses beyond those listed under Absolute Maximum Ratings may cause permanent damage to the device. These are stress ratings only, which do not imply functional operation of the device at these or any other conditions beyond those indicated under Recommended Operating Conditions. Exposure to absolute-maximum-rated conditions for extended periods may affect device reliability.
